Loading data cartridges

The tape drive uses data-quality VXA tape data cartridges, in various lengths,
available from IBM. These cartridges do not require formatting or other media
conditioning before use. See "Data capacities" on page B-1 for the capacities of the
VXA tape cartridges. See "Storage and shipping environments" on page A-2 for
storage guidelines.

Insert the front of the cartridge through the tape drive door into the loader
mechanism. (The colored write-protect tab on the cartridge should be closest to the
drive's eject button.) Gently push the cartridge until the drive's loader mechanism
activates the tape-loading process. The drive will then pull the cartridge the
remaining distance into the drive.
The tape drive loads the tape in approximately 40 seconds, during which time, the
Activity LED flashes green. When the Activity LED is steady green, the tape drive
is ready to begin write and read operations.

Unloading data cartridges

To unload a cartridge, press the eject button. The tape drive completes any
command in process, writes any buffered information to tape, rewinds to the
beginning of the tape, and ejects the cartridge in approximately 1 to 2 minutes.

Using cleaning cartridges

Clean the tape drive whenever the Cleaning LED status light comes on or a
system I/O error related to the device occurs.

a. Cleaning cartridges can be used approximately 20 times. Once a cleaning
cartridge has been used to its maximum number of uses, the cartridge is
considered expired. The tape drive will detect, and automatically eject, an
expired cartridge. Never attempt to reuse an expired cleaning cartridge as it
will reintroduce debris removed during a previous cleaning of the tape
drive.
b. The IBM cleaning cartridge is shipped with a label on it that has 20 boxes
that are designed to be used to log the use of the cartridge. Each time the
cartridge is used, mark one of the boxes on the label with a pen or marker.
When all of the boxes have been marked, discard the cleaning cartridge.
